#0ce6dd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0ce6dd is composed of 4.7% red, 90.2%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.9%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 177.5 degrees, a saturation of 90.1% and a lightness of 47.5%. #0ce6dd color hex could be obtained by blending #18ffff with #00cdbb. Closest websafe color is: #00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#0ce6dd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000606 is the darkest color, while #f3fef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0ce6dd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#72807f is the less saturated color, while #03efe6 is the most saturated one.
